Exploring Coastal Styles: Finding Your Perfect Match

The beauty of coastal decor lies in its versatility. There's a coastal style to suit every taste, from breezy and minimalist to charmingly rustic. Let's explore some popular options:

Nautical Touches: A Classic Coastal Vibe

Nautical decor is a timeless choice for coastal kitchens. Think classic elements like anchors, sailboats, and rope accents. A ceramic coastal bird figurine perched on a shelf or a small sailboat figurine displayed on the countertop can add a subtle nautical touch. Consider nautical decorative objects in blue and white to enhance the theme.

Popular Finishes and Materials:

  • Driftwood: Adds a natural, weathered feel.
  • Rope: Provides texture and a nautical aesthetic.
  • Metal: Galvanized metal or brushed nickel evokes a maritime feel.

Real-World Use Cases:

  • A set of nautical-themed figurines displayed on a kitchen shelf.
  • A driftwood decorative object used as a centerpiece on a kitchen island.
  • Rope accents incorporated into a hanging display.

Beachy Bliss: Relaxed and Effortless

For a more relaxed vibe, embrace beach-themed decor. Starfish figurines, seashell decorative objects, and turquoise accents can instantly create a sense of beachy bliss. Consider a large seashell figurine as a statement piece or small coastal kitchen decorative objects scattered throughout the space.

Popular Finishes and Materials:

  • Seashells: Natural and authentic.
  • Glass: Clear or frosted glass evokes the feeling of sea glass.
  • Coral: Adds a touch of vibrant color and natural beauty.

Real-World Use Cases:

  • A collection of seashells displayed in a glass jar.
  • A starfish figurine placed on a kitchen countertop.
  • A coral decorative object used as a focal point on a shelf.

Hamptons Style: Sophisticated Coastal Elegance

If you prefer a more sophisticated look, consider Hamptons-style decor. This style blends coastal elements with classic elegance. White coastal kitchen figurines, glass decorative objects, and metal accents can create a refined coastal atmosphere.

Popular Finishes and Materials:

  • White Ceramic: Clean, crisp, and elegant.
  • Silver: Adds a touch of shimmer and sophistication.
  • Linen: Provides a soft, natural texture.

Real-World Use Cases:

  • A set of white ceramic coastal birds figurines displayed on a kitchen shelf.
  • A silver metal anchor figurine used as a decorative accent.
  • Linen curtains or table runners to complement the coastal theme.

Farmhouse Coastal: Rustic and Charming

For a cozy and inviting kitchen, consider Farmhouse Coastal. Combine rustic elements with coastal accents for a warm and welcoming space. Driftwood coastal kitchen figurines, rope accents, and vintage-inspired pieces blend seamlessly for a unique charm.

Popular Finishes and Materials:

  • Aged Wood: Adds warmth and character.
  • Wicker: Provides texture and a rustic feel.
  • Galvanized Metal: Enhances the farmhouse aesthetic.

Real-World Use Cases:

  • A driftwood coastal kitchen figurine as a centerpiece.
  • Wicker baskets for storage.
  • Galvanized metal accents on lighting fixtures.

Choosing the Right Size and Scale

When selecting decorative objects and figurines, consider the size and scale of your kitchen. Small coastal kitchen decorative objects are perfect for adding subtle accents, while large coastal kitchen figurines can make a bold statement. For shelves, consider decorative objects specifically designed for shelf decor. For countertops, choose figurines that complement the available space. If you're hosting a coastal-themed party, small figurines can also work as table decor.
